Municipal Collections of America Inc. has accumulated 63 consumer complaints in the CFPB public database, with filings active across 13 U.S. states. Of those submissions, 19 include a consumer narrative — the verbatim description of the reported problem that the CFPB collects alongside each filing. The earliest complaint on file dates back to 2014, and the most recent logged activity is 2026-03-06, giving this record a multi-year window of observable consumer sentiment.
Looking at response behavior, Municipal Collections of America Inc. reports a 92.1% timely-response rate and has closed 96.8% of cases with a written explanation to the consumer. 3.2% of complaints were closed with monetary or non-monetary relief — an outcome signal that tracks how often consumers walked away with some form of remediation. A further 11.1% of responses were formally disputed by the consumer after the company replied, a useful marker of resolution quality independent of sheer volume. The most-reported product category for this record is "Debt collection", and the single most common underlying issue is "Communication tactics".
Complaint volume is heavily influenced by company size, customer base, and market footprint — larger financial institutions routinely carry more filings purely because they serve more consumers. A complaint is a consumer-reported allegation, not proven wrongdoing, and a timely or relief-flagged closure does not by itself confirm fault.
